NIT Agartala Announces 2026 Recruitment for Research and Medical Roles

Agartala: The National Institute of Technology in Agartala, Tripura, has opened applications for several positions in 2026. The institute is seeking a Junior Research Fellow to support a project funded by the Anusandhan National Research Foundation and the Department of Science and Technology. This specific research initiative is titled "Functional Nanohybrids for Breath Acetone Detection: A Non-Invasive Tool for Diabetes Diagnosis."

The Junior Research Fellow will receive a monthly stipend of Rs. 37,000 plus 10 percent HRA. Candidates must hold a postgraduate degree in basic science or a graduate or postgraduate degree in a professional course. Applicants must also have qualified through national examinations conducted by agencies such as CSIR, UGC, GATE, or central government bodies like the DST, DBT, or ICMR. Interested individuals should submit their application materials to Dr. Mitra Barun Sarkar by July 5, 2026.

NIT Agartala is also hiring medical professionals, including a General Physician, an Orthopaedic Specialist, and a Gynaecologist. Each of these three clinical roles offers a daily pay of Rs. 3,000 for a four-hour shift, plus travel allowance. Qualified applicants must possess an MBBS along with an MD, MS, or DNB in their respective fields, supplemented by at least five years of experience. Additionally, the institute is recruiting a Physiotherapist on a consolidated remuneration basis. Candidates for these medical positions must submit their CV and supporting documents to the Registrar by June 30, 2026.
